How Frozen Pipe Water Removal Actually Works

When you call us, our team springs into action. We work quickly and efficiently to prevent further damage and get your property back to normal. Our process is designed to reduce disruption and get you back in your home as soon as possible. Here’s a step-by-step breakdown:

Step 1: Assessment and Containment

We’ll arrive on-site, assess the damage, and contain the affected area to prevent further water damage. Our team will also identify the source of the issue and provide a plan to fix it.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use specialized equipment to extract the water from your property, including wet vacuums and pumps. This helps prevent further damage and reduces the risk of mold and mildew growth.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We’ll use industrial-grade drying equipment to dry your property thoroughly, including walls, floors, and ceilings. This ensures that your property is completely dry and ready for repairs.

Step 4: Repair and Reconstruction

Our team will work with you to repair or replace any damaged materials, including flooring, walls, and ceilings. We’ll also help you navigate the insurance process and ensure that you’re covered for the costs.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Verification

We’ll perform a final inspection to ensure that your property is completely dry and free from moisture. We’ll also verify that all repairs have been completed to your satisfaction.

Frozen Pipe Water Removal Cost in Randolph, MA

The cost of frozen pipe water removal can vary depending on the severity of the issue and the size of the affected area. As a general estimate, you can expect to pay between $500 and $2,500 for a minor water damage issue. But, if the damage is more extensive, the cost can range from $2,500 to $5,000 or more. Keep in mind that these are just estimates, and the actual cost will depend on the specifics of your situ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Containment $200 – $500 Severity of the issue, size of the affected area
Water Extraction $500 – $2,000 Amount of water, type of equipment needed
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$3,000 Size of the affected area, type of equipment needed
Repair and Reconstruction $2,000 – $5,000 Severity of the issue, type of materials needed

Q: What causes frozen pipes in Randolph, MA?

A: Frozen pipes in Randolph, MA are often caused by the harsh winter weather, which can drop temperatures below freezing. When water in the pipes freezes, it expands and can cause the pipes to burst, leading to water damage.
